#225303 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#225303 is composed of 13.3% red, 32.5%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 96.7 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 16.9%. #225303 color hex could be obtained by blending #44a606 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#225303 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#225303 has RGB values of R:34, G:83,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2249475.

Shades and Tints of #225303
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030700 is the darkest color, while #f8fff3 is the lightest one.
